Role overview

This part-time Compliance Manager position is based in Dubai and follows a hybrid work model, combining on-site presence with the flexibility to work remotely. The role focuses on building, maintaining, and improving compliance processes that align with both local rules and international regulatory expectations.

What you will do

  • Develop, implement, and monitor compliance policies, procedures, and controls.
  • Carry out compliance risk assessments and regular internal compliance checks.
  • Prepare clear reports and updates for senior leadership and regulatory authorities.
  • Guide business teams on how changing regulations affect their activities and decisions.
  • Review new products and services to identify possible compliance risks or obligations.
  • Support training efforts that strengthen awareness of compliance responsibilities across the organization.
  • Handle audit requests and regulatory inquiries, ensuring timely and accurate responses.
  • Track and coordinate corrective actions when gaps or issues are identified.
  • Continuously refine the compliance framework to improve effectiveness and control strength.

Qualifications and profile

  • Previous background in compliance, risk management, or regulatory affairs, ideally in financial services or another closely regulated sector.
  • Solid understanding of applicable regulations, international standards, and industry best practices for banking or financial services.
  • Ability to interpret legal and regulatory language, turn it into practical policies, and explain requirements to different stakeholders.
  • Strong analytical ability, organization, problem-solving, and attention to detail.
  • Effective communication and interpersonal skills, with the confidence to work across teams and influence decisions.
  • Comfortable working in a hybrid arrangement while handling several priorities and protecting confidential information.
  • Bachelor’s degree in Law, Finance, Business, Economics, or a related subject; professional certifications such as CRCM, CAMS, or similar are considered advantageous.
  • Professional English proficiency; additional regional language ability is a plus.
